![visual studio 2015 intellisense object properties visual studio 2015 intellisense object properties](https://codedocu.com/Daten/Images/2/Image_1605_1.jpg)
The purpose of this article is to provide a guide for those C# developers who want to start building VSIX extensions. NET development is very poorly documented and it is difficult to find good VSIX guides or tutorials. Programming Visual Studio Extensions (or VSIX) is a very exciting and interesting topic since a good extension can almost immediately increase your own productivity. The extension is available from Visual Studio Marketplace. Since VS2017 still misses this ability, I built a custom extension to par the XAML intellisense ability with C#:
![visual studio 2015 intellisense object properties visual studio 2015 intellisense object properties](https://zimmergren.net/content/images/2021/03/bicep-header.png)
I work a lot with XAML and always liked the ability to narrow down the completion results to a certain type - I had to use custom extensions by Karl Shiflett and Bnaya Eshet to achieve that for the previous versions of Visual Studio. Visual Studio 2017 finally allowed filtering suggested intellisense completions by their types (property, method, event etc) in C#, however, the same was not provided for XAML.
#Visual studio 2015 intellisense object properties code#
HelloWorldVSIX Code Repository on Github.NP.XAMLIntellisenseExtensionForVS2017 Code Repository on Github.Download NP.XAMLIntellisenseExtensionForVS2017.zip - 13.9 KB.